Hi makinprogress

I'm sorry that you didn't get the award you wanted. All you can do is look at the questions where you didn't score what you expected and argue that it is incorrect and why. Remember you have to speak to the specific PIP criteria. You should also say that you don't understand why they think your medical condition has improved when you have provided evidence that it has deteriorated.

Don't waste time on anything that won't award you extra points.

Hi makinprogress

Follow Denby & BIS guidance along with our guides. Don't forget to contact DWP for a copy of the assessors report (PA4), you will need this if you intent to apply for a MR.

The first stage to challenging a Decision is for you to request a Mandatory Reconsideration, this needs to be done in writing to the DWP, within one month of the Decision, to the office that dealt with your claim, have a look at our PIP MR & Appeal guide, half way down the page for details of the process, the PIP area also has template letters that you can use to make the request with. www.benefitsandwork.co.uk/help-for-claimants/pip

Hi Diamond1, only just seen your post. Said a little prayer for your anxiety and a good outcome. Assuming the assessment went ahead, now you need to phone up after 48 hours, ask for your assessment report. [If the person argues, just end the call and try again, it is your right to have unless you live in NI]. When you get it, make yourself a nice cuppa and grab a highlighter pen or two, to mark any things you think are not as they should be. Let us know, we all support each other this way,
